Chestertons Winter Coat Drive

For the 10th consecutive year, Chestertons are supporting charity Calling London in a mission to keep London’s homeless and most vulnerable warm throughout the winter.

Until 20th November, head to the Putney branch on Upper Richmond Road to donate unwanted winter coats and jackets. Local schools, businesses and community groups are encouraged to get involved, and Chestertons employees also run their own collections from family, friends and neighbours.

“The impact of the cost of living crisis means the demand for winter coats is likely to be higher than ever, with many more families facing financial difficulties – so your kind donations are needed now more than ever.”

Since partnering with Calling London in 2013, Chestertons have collected more and more coats every year, starting with 200 in their first year and growing to an incredible 4000 in 2022. This winter they are hoping to collect even more coats as the demand is so much higher.
